Exhibition by Heather & Ivan Morison, Ben Rivers, David Thorpe
Using film, sculpture, installation and performance, these innovative contemporary artists explore our relationship with nature and what happens when man-made and natural worlds collide.

About Us
Yorkshire’s inspiring new gallery celebrates Barbara Hepworth in the city where she was born. The gallery has ten superb gallery spaces making this one of the largest purpose-built galleries outside London. The gallery’s displays feature a unique collection of sculptures by Barbara Hepworth, as well as changing exhibitions by international contemporary artists.
